Canada Goose Opens ‘Live in the Open’ Pop-Up Store in Manchester

Canada Goose has recently opened its first pop-up store in Manchester, introducing an extraordinary concept called ‘Live in the Open.’ This innovative installation aims to bridge the gap between nature and urban living by bringing the beauty of the Canadian wilderness indoors. The pop-up store features stunning visuals captured by photographer Brendan George Ko, showcasing the mesmerizing landscapes of Canadian forests. This immersive experience also incorporates the sounds of nature, thanks to an audio recording by artist Joseph Murray, further enhancing the sensory journey for visitors.

To mark the launch of this exciting venture, Canada Goose has curated a unique outdoor experience for local residents. In an effort to promote sustainability, the brand has planted nearly half a million wildflower seeds that are attached to billboards across the city. Passers-by are encouraged to engage with these installations and take leaflets containing the seeds, which can be planted in soil. What sets these leaflets apart is that they are made from 100% compostable material, underscoring Canada Goose’s dedication to environmentally friendly practices.

The pop-up store not only offers a captivating experience but also showcases a diverse range of products suitable for Manchester’s climate. Given the city’s colder temperatures and distinct oceanic climate, it serves as an ideal location for Canada Goose to exhibit its all-season apparel. For the autumn season, the brand has added a new style named the Puffer to its lineup. Crafted with recycled Feather-Light Ripstop fabric, this innovation embodies Canada Goose’s commitment to sustainable materials. Moreover, the women’s collection features fashion-forward designs, incorporating unique silhouettes, colorways, and fabrics such as the Performance Satin material. One must not forget the Pastels collection, available for both men and women, which serves as another highlight of the store.

Canada Goose’s ‘Live in the Open’ installation and pop-up store in Manchester offers an immersive experience like no other. By seamlessly merging nature with fashion, the brand aims to inspire individuals to reconnect with the outside world and embrace their inherent connection to nature. With its unwavering commitment to sustainability and constant innovation in design, Canada Goose remains at the forefront of the luxury outdoor lifestyle market. If you find yourself in Manchester, seize this opportunity to visit the captivating pop-up store and immerse yourself in the natural grandeur of the Canadian wilderness.

Don’t miss out on this exceptional experience; plan your visit now and discover the wonders of Canada Goose’s pop-up store in Manchester. To learn more about Canada Goose’s sustainable practices and outdoor apparel, visit the brand’s official website. For a glimpse of the stunning visuals from the ‘Live in the Open’ installation, explore the gallery on the brand’s website.

Total
0
Shares
Leave a Reply

Your email address will not be published. Required fields are marked *

Prev
Bottega Veneta Appoints Alejandra Rositto as CEO of the Americas

Bottega Veneta Appoints Alejandra Rositto as CEO of the Americas

Bottega Veneta, the esteemed Italian luxury brand, has recently announced the

Next
UK Online Retail Sales Decline in September

UK Online Retail Sales Decline in September

According to the latest IMRG Capgemini Online Retail Index, online shoppers in

You May Also Like